Megosztás a következőn keresztül:


Manage account profiles - Update legal business profile

Frissítések a jogi üzleti profilt.

PUT https://api.partnercenter.microsoft.com/v{version}/profiles/legalbusiness

URI-paraméterek

Name In Kötelező Típus Description
version
path True

string

Api-verzió.

Kérelem fejléce

Media Types: "application/json", "application/xml", "text/xml", "application/x-www-form-urlencoded", "text/json"

Name Kötelező Típus Description
Authorization True

string

Engedélyezési tulajdonos jogkivonata

Accept True

string

Elfogadható tartalomtípus; széles körben elérhető típusú alkalmazás/json

ms-correlationid

string

A kérések belső nyomon követésére szolgál. Ha nincs megadva ms-correlationid, a kiszolgáló minden kéréshez létrehoz egy újat

ms-requestid

string

A kérések idempotensségéhez használatos. Ha nincs megadva ms-requestid, a kiszolgáló minden kéréshez létrehoz egy újat

Kérelem törzse

Media Types: "application/json", "application/xml", "text/xml", "application/x-www-form-urlencoded", "text/json"

Name Típus Description
address

Microsoft.Partner.Sdk.Contracts.V1.Address

Lekéri vagy beállítja a vállalat vagy szervezet címét.

companyApproverAddress

Microsoft.Partner.Sdk.Contracts.V1.Address

Lekéri vagy beállítja a vállalati jóváhagyó címét.

companyApproverEmail

string

Lekéri vagy beállítja a vállalati jóváhagyó e-mail-címét.

companyName

string

Lekéri vagy beállítja a jogi cég nevét.

links

Microsoft.Partner.Sdk.Contracts.V1.Common.ResourceLinks

Lekéri vagy beállítja a hivatkozásokat.

primaryContact

Microsoft.Partner.Sdk.Contracts.V1.Contact

Lekéri vagy beállítja a vállalat vagy szervezet elsődleges névjegyét.

vettingStatus enum:
  • none
  • pending
  • authorized
  • rejected

Lekéri vagy beállítja az ellenőrzési állapotot.

vettingSubStatus enum:
  • none
  • entry
  • email_ownership
  • email_domain
  • employment_verification
  • decision
  • other
  • business_verification

Lekéri vagy beállítja a vizsgálat alállapotát.

Válaszok

Name Típus Description
200 OK

Microsoft.Partner.Sdk.Contracts.V1.LegalBusinessProfile

A kérés sikeres volt. A válasz törzse tartalmazza a frissített jogi üzleti profilt.

Media Types: "application/json", "application/xml", "text/xml", "text/json"

400 Bad Request

Hiányzó vagy érvénytelen bemenet volt. A válasz törzse adja meg a hiba részleteit.

Media Types: "application/json", "application/xml", "text/xml", "text/json"

401 Unauthorized

A kérelem hitelesítése nem történt meg. Az ügyfélnek először a partner API szolgáltatással kell hitelesítenie magát.

Media Types: "application/json", "application/xml", "text/xml", "text/json"

403 Forbidden

A kérés hitelesítése megtörtént, de a rendszer elutasította, mivel a hívónak nincs jogosultsága meghívni.

Media Types: "application/json", "application/xml", "text/xml", "text/json"

404 Not Found

Az erőforrás nem található vagy nem érhető el a megadott bemeneti paraméterekkel.

Media Types: "application/json", "application/xml", "text/xml", "text/json"

500 Internal Server Error

A partner API-szolgáltatás vagy annak egyik függősége nem tudta teljesíteni a kérést. Előfordulhat, hogy a hívók újrapróbálkoznak.

Media Types: "application/json", "application/xml", "text/xml", "text/json"

Definíciók

Name Description
Microsoft.Partner.Sdk.Contracts.V1.Address

Egy ügyfél vagy partner címét jelöli.

Microsoft.Partner.Sdk.Contracts.V1.Common.Link

A hivatkozás egy URI-t és egy HTTP-metódust jelöl, amely az erőforrás eléréséhez szükséges műveletet jelöli.

Microsoft.Partner.Sdk.Contracts.V1.Common.ResourceAttributes

A gyakori objektumattribútumokra hivatkozik

Microsoft.Partner.Sdk.Contracts.V1.Common.ResourceLinks

Az erőforrás navigációs hivatkozásai

Microsoft.Partner.Sdk.Contracts.V1.Contact

Egy adott személy kapcsolattartási adatait ismerteti.

Microsoft.Partner.Sdk.Contracts.V1.LegalBusinessProfile

A partner jogi üzleti profilját ismerteti.

System.Collections.Generic.KeyValuePair[System.String,System.String]

Microsoft.Partner.Sdk.Contracts.V1.Address

Egy ügyfél vagy partner címét jelöli.

Name Típus Description
addressLine1

string

Lekéri vagy beállítja a cím első sorát.

addressLine2

string

Lekéri vagy beállítja a cím második sorát. Ez a tulajdonság nem kötelező.

city

string

Lekéri vagy beállítja a várost.

country

string

Beolvassa vagy beállítja az országot/régiót ISO-országkód formátumban.

firstName

string

Lekéri vagy beállítja egy partner utónevét az ügyfél vállalatánál/szervezeténél.

lastName

string

Lekéri vagy beállítja egy partner vezetéknevét az ügyfél vállalatánál/szervezeténél.

phoneNumber

string

Lekéri vagy beállítja egy partner telefonszámát az ügyfél vállalatánál/szervezeténél. Ez a tulajdonság nem kötelező.

postalCode

string

Lekéri vagy beállítja az irányítószámot vagy az irányítószámot.

region

string

Lekéri vagy beállítja a régiót.

state

string

Lekéri vagy beállítja az állapotot.

A hivatkozás egy URI-t és egy HTTP-metódust jelöl, amely az erőforrás eléréséhez szükséges műveletet jelöli.

Name Típus Description
headers

System.Collections.Generic.KeyValuePair[System.String,System.String][]

Lekéri a hivatkozásfejléceket.

method

string

A metódus.

uri

string

Az URI.

Microsoft.Partner.Sdk.Contracts.V1.Common.ResourceAttributes

A gyakori objektumattribútumokra hivatkozik

Name Típus Description
etag

string

Lekéri vagy beállítja az etaget. Az objektum verziója a szolgáltatókban.

objectType

string

Az objektum típusa.

Az erőforrás navigációs hivatkozásai

Name Típus Description
next

Microsoft.Partner.Sdk.Contracts.V1.Common.Link

Az elemek következő oldala.

previous

Microsoft.Partner.Sdk.Contracts.V1.Common.Link

Az elemek előző lapja.

self

Microsoft.Partner.Sdk.Contracts.V1.Common.Link

Az önkiszolgáló.

Microsoft.Partner.Sdk.Contracts.V1.Contact

Egy adott személy kapcsolattartási adatait ismerteti.

Name Típus Description
email

string

Lekéri vagy beállítja a partner e-mail-címét.

firstName

string

Lekéri vagy beállítja a partner utónevét.

lastName

string

Lekéri vagy beállítja a partner vezetéknevét.

phoneNumber

string

Lekéri vagy beállítja a partner telefonszámát.

Microsoft.Partner.Sdk.Contracts.V1.LegalBusinessProfile

A partner jogi üzleti profilját ismerteti.

Name Típus Description
address

Microsoft.Partner.Sdk.Contracts.V1.Address

Lekéri vagy beállítja a vállalat vagy szervezet címét.

attributes

Microsoft.Partner.Sdk.Contracts.V1.Common.ResourceAttributes

Lekéri az attribútumokat.

companyApproverAddress

Microsoft.Partner.Sdk.Contracts.V1.Address

Lekéri vagy beállítja a vállalati jóváhagyó címét.

companyApproverEmail

string

Lekéri vagy beállítja a vállalati jóváhagyó e-mail-címét.

companyName

string

Lekéri vagy beállítja a jogi cég nevét.

links

Microsoft.Partner.Sdk.Contracts.V1.Common.ResourceLinks

Lekéri vagy beállítja a hivatkozásokat.

primaryContact

Microsoft.Partner.Sdk.Contracts.V1.Contact

Lekéri vagy beállítja a vállalat vagy szervezet elsődleges névjegyét.

profileType enum:
  • billing_profile
  • legal_business_profile
  • mpn_profile
  • organization_profile
  • support_profile

Lekéri a partnerprofil típusát.

vettingStatus enum:
  • authorized
  • none
  • pending
  • rejected

Lekéri vagy beállítja az ellenőrzési állapotot.

vettingSubStatus enum:
  • business_verification
  • decision
  • email_domain
  • email_ownership
  • employment_verification
  • entry
  • none
  • other

Lekéri vagy beállítja a vizsgálat alállapotát.

System.Collections.Generic.KeyValuePair[System.String,System.String]

Name Típus Description
key

string

value

string